    Meetings and negotiations are crucial for collaboration and decision-making in any workplace. Being familiar with the right terminology allows you to express your views persuasively, lead discussions effectively, and achieve common goals.
    This worksheet helps you strengthen your meeting and negotiation vocabulary through practical terms such as consensus, moderator, minutes, and negotiation.
    By mastering these, you’ll communicate more confidently during discussions, resolve conflicts efficiently, and contribute meaningfully to business outcomes. It’s an ideal resource for professionals who frequently participate in meetings or lead group discussions.

    Exercise 3: Match the terms

    • Consensus → General agreement among group members

    • Agenda → A list of topics to be discussed

    • Minutes → The record of what was discussed

    • Negotiation → The process of reaching mutual agreement

    • Moderator → A person who facilitates a discussion

    • Resolution → A decision or solution reached after discussion

    • Conflict → A situation of disagreement or clash

    • Meeting → The act of people coming together to discuss work

    • Compromise → An agreement that satisfies both sides

    • Outcome → The result achieved after actions or talks
